This time, Tennessee received a commitment from one of the top in-state prospects for 2026.
Gabriel Osenda, an offensive lineman for Baylor School, declared his commitment to the Tennessee Volunteers during the All-American Bowl. Tennessee was his first choice over the Florida Gators.
On SI, Osenda explained his choice with Tennessee.
Osenda told Tennessee on SI, “It just started to feel like home and the place I need to be at after all the visits.”
His decision to commit to Tennessee was impacted by a number of coaches as well as a former teammate. “Coaches Elarbee and Heupel were big in my recruitment,” he said. Rocky Top is an amazing place, and Joakim Dodson made sure I knew it.
In addition to recruiting other recruits across the country, he will make it a point to recruit one of his colleagues. “Of course, I’m going to talk to other recruits and make sure David (Gabriel-Georges) (2027/RB) knows that Tennessee is a great place.” For Tennessee supporters who are thrilled with his pledge, he has a message. “Rocky Top is back at home!”
